PROCEDURE
实验过程
To a 40 mL vial equipped with a stir bar was added 2,4,6-trichloropyridine (1.00 g, 5.48 mmol), (4-isopropoxyphenyl)boronic acid (1.00 g, 5.56 mmol), [1,1′-bis(diphenylphosphino)ferrocene]dichloropalladium(II) (“Pd(dppf)Cl2”, 200 mg, 0.273 mmol), and K3PO4 (3.49 g, 16.4 mmol). The vial was sealed with a septum screwcap and then placed under N2 atmosphere. To the vial was added degassed THF (30 mL). The vial was placed in a 60° C. heating block with stirring for 60 hours. To the mixture was added diatomaceous earth (Celite®). The mixture was filtered and the filtrate was concentrated in vacuo to afford an amber solid residue. This material was subjected to silica gel chromatography (hexanes:CH2Cl2) to afford 2,4-dichloro-6-(4-isopropoxyphenyl)pyridine as a colorless oil that solidified upon standing (710 mg, 46%). 1H-NMR: (400 MHz, CDCl3) δ 7.95-7.90 (m, 2H), 7.58 (d, J=1.5 Hz, 1H), 7.22 (d, J=1.5 Hz, 1H), 6.99-6.93 (m, 2H), 4.64 (spt, J=6.1 Hz, 1H), 1.38 (d, J=6.0 Hz, 6H); MS: MS m/z 281.9 (M++1).
